Kevin Rose

Kevin Rose began his career as a business and finance journalist in 1997 and has been writing about the mortgage industry since 2001.

He was the editor of BestAdvice for 23 years and was editor-in-chief of the Niche trade titles, which included Niche Mortgages, Niche Personal Loans and Niche Commercial Finance.

He launched and hosted the mortgage industry’s first ever podcast, SoundAdvice, back in 2005.

He has also written for a large number of newspapers and trade titles, including the Independent, i Paper, What Investment, Money Management and BusinessAge, and has also edited and contributed to Times Newspapers’ finance supplements.

In addition, he has acted as a consultant to publishing firms looking to maximise their online presence.
